Besides, a saved game get broken when data in it refers to a missing or modified address such as deleting a unit type, modifying its attributes (ex.: new stats recorded in a unit data), adding/modifying/deleting features that should be permanent in a game (ex.: promotions, spells), etc. It is not likely that a graphic fix, done on an already existing data, would break a saved game at it stays with a "1 to 1" relationship.

The last patch breaking a save game is 0.40t. When a patch breaks a save, it is indicated after the patch number, ex.:
Patch 0.40t (patch t will break save games)

Saved games from different versions don't work with each other. In effect, a new version always breaks saved games. From the FAQ:
Q: I have a save from previous version of Fall from Heaven, can I load that one on the new patch?

A: Save games only work within versions, except where the bug thread notes that a patch "Will break savegames". So a savegame will work between Fall from Heaven II 0.30d and Fall from Heaven II 0.30e but wouldn't work between Fall from Heaven II 0.24 and Fall from Heaven 0.30.

I am able to see your cottage improvements. From your event log, I see that you have just recently switched to follow Fellowship of Leaves. The latest version of the 0.41 installer corrects a problem where cottage improvements become invisible after you switch to follow a religion, so I suspect that you have an old version of 0.41. I recommend that you delete your "Fall From Heaven 2" folder and the 0.41 installer you used (if you still have it), redownload and reinstall FfH2, then download and install the latest patch. That should allow you to continue your game with visible cottages.
